Artificial Intelligence and Automation


AI is at the forefront of technological advancement, revolutionizing industries such as healthcare, finance, and manufacturing. Machine learning algorithms are becoming more sophisticated, enabling systems to analyze data, recognize patterns, and make decisions with minimal human intervention. Automation, powered by AI, is expected to increase productivity while reshaping job markets. While some fear job displacement, others argue that AI will create new opportunities, necessitating a shift in skill sets.

Quantum Computing: The Next Frontier


Quantum computing promises to solve complex problems beyond the capability of classical computers. Companies like Google, IBM, and Microsoft are investing heavily in quantum research, aiming to unlock new possibilities in cryptography, drug discovery, and climate modeling. Although still in its early stages, quantum computing has the potential to revolutionize industries by enabling faster and more efficient data processing.

The Internet of Things (IoT) and Smart Cities


The IoT is connecting everyday objects to the internet, allowing seamless communication between devices. Smart homes, equipped with AI-powered assistants and automated appliances, are becoming more common. On a larger scale, smart cities use IoT to optimize traffic flow, reduce energy consumption, and improve public safety. With billions of devices expected to be interconnected, concerns over data privacy and cybersecurity will become increasingly important.

5G and Connectivity


The rollout of 5G networks is set to revolutionize communication by providing ultra-fast internet speeds and low latency. This advancement will enhance remote work, gaming, and streaming experiences while enabling breakthroughs in aug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R). Moreover, 5G will play a critical role in advancing autonomous vehicles, telemedicine, and industrial automation.

Biotechnology and Human Enhancement


Biotechnology is paving the way for significant medical breakthroughs, from personalized medicine to gene editing using CRISPR technology. Scientists are exploring ways to cure genetic disorders, extend human lifespan, and even enhance physical and cognitive abilities. Ethical considerations surrounding bioengineering will become a topic of intense debate as technology progresses.

Space Exploration and Colonization


With private companies like SpaceX and Blue Origin pushing the boundaries of space travel, the dream of colonizing other planets is no longer confined to science fiction. Mars missions, lunar bases, and asteroid mining could redefine humanity's future, offering solutions to resource scarcity and overpopulation. Advancements in space technology will also contribute to scientific discoveries and global communication improvements.
